The typical American commute has been getting longer each year since 2010. The average one-way commute in Prestbury takes 29.0 minutes. That's longer than the US average of 26.4 minutes.

How people in Prestbury get to work:
- 84.5% drive their own car alone
- 0.0% carpool with others
- 6.2% work from home
- 9.3% take mass transit
